Output 358992c6e1f548fc4cbb3175b961c0317f355563e780792d40d3f2a161349d36:0

value
1058596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 081a1687730202589e0ab00f69c99928f107b3c4 OP_EQUAL
address
32RrahpuarQWcZFKwUroETHzbTvzsUVvE4
transaction
358992c6e1f548fc4cbb3175b961c0317f355563e780792d40d3f2a161349d36
confirmations
291258
spent
true